Canada Temporary Work Permit Renewal – Who Qualifies Under the 2025 Rules
To qualify for the 2025 Canada Work Permit extension, applicants must hold a valid permit that’s about to expire, have ongoing employment, and meet the new eligibility standards set by IRCC. Workers under employer-specific permits must ensure their employer is listed on the Canadian Labour Market Impact Assessment (LMIA) database. Open work permit holders can renew under special categories such as spousal sponsorship, study completion, or public policy programs. IRCC Work Authorization for Foreign Nationals in Canada 2025
Under the revised 2025 system, IRCC now grants interim work authorization for foreign nationals awaiting renewal decisions. This means applicants can continue working legally while their extension is processed, avoiding income disruption. The IRCC emphasizes timely application submission—ideally 30 days before expiry—to prevent lapses. This policy not only benefits workers but also employers who rely on stable staffing.
